
Chicken breast in creamy sauce
Description
1. Preheat the oven to 200 degrees. 2. Pour lemon juice over the chicken breasts and season with salt and pepper. 3. Heat oil in a casserole dish. Sear the chicken on both sides. 4. Place the casserole dish in the preheated oven for 5–6 minutes. Remove the chicken from the dish. 5. Prepare the sauce. Pour broth and wine into the casserole dish. Boil over high heat for about 2 minutes. Add cream and continue cooking for several more minutes over high heat until the sauce thickens. Season with pepper, salt, and a little lemon juice. 6. Pour the sauce over the chicken breasts and sprinkle with parsley. Serving: Place chicken breasts on a serving dish, pour over the sauce, and sprinkle with fresh herbs. Serve with boiled rice, spinach, risotto, and asparagus. It would also be a good idea to uncork a bottle of fine French wine.
